## Break-Glass: Pointsmith Ledger

Hey release folks — if a deploy corrupts balances in the Pointsmith loyalty-points ledger, don't panic. Break-glass access lets you freeze postings and roll back to the last checkpoint without waiting for the ledger team. It's noisy (pages everyone), so use sparingly. To activate, open the freeze console and enter the recovery passphrase below.

vault phrase of yajef-yadup = ulawyn-isteth-briwyn-istax

Night-shift staff: Floor 4 of the Tellhaven Building opens this week. After 21:00, access is via the rear stairwell only; the lifts are locked out overnight during the settling period. Complete a walk-through of the new floor once per shift and log it. The stairwell keypad accepts the code below.

badge for yahop-fawep: bdg-XBKXI-68071

Release runbook — Fernwiki access roles. Before each release, sync role definitions from roles.toml to the staging wiki. Editors get page-level rights; admins get namespace rights. Never grant admin in prod manually. Push the signed role bundle via the release CLI. The bundle must be signed with the key that follows.

release key, baduf-tafop: bky13_RbdgL1RmjWTak

To: Dispatch Desk
Subject: Leased laptop returns — Quillbrook site

Forty-two leased laptops boxed and palletised, ready at the Quillbrook receiving dock. Asset list is taped to the pallet wrap; do not separate it. Pick-up window is 08:00–11:00 tomorrow. Receiving site must count units against the list before signing. Any discrepancy, hold the pallet and notify facilities. The courier hand-over instruction is set out below.

courier memo of yajef-bajep: the frawyn jordor courier leaves the norwyn ledger at gate 2781 under passcode 330769